Description

This form is a Thirty-Day Evaluation License Agreement with Perpetual Option that grants a limited, non-exclusive and non-transferable license, solely during the Evaluation Term, to install and operate the Software, in machine-executable form only, with an option for a perpetual license if the licensee is willing to pay the licensor the applicable licensing fee.

A perpetual license, such as the Texas Thirty-Day Evaluation License Agreement with Perpetual Option, generally grants the licensee rights to use the product indefinitely. However, it can be revoked under specific conditions, such as violation of the agreement terms. Therefore, it's important to adhere to the licensing terms to maintain your rights.
